Frequently asked questions

How do I use it?

Add a small amount of water to the dish and 5–8 drops of essential oil. Place an unscented tea light beneath. The gentle heat warms the oil and releases scent gradually.

What tea light should I use?

An unscented tea light — beeswax or soy both work. The natural scent of the candle can interfere with essential oil fragrances.

Can I use wax melts in it?

Yes. Place a piece of wax melt in the dish instead of oil and water. The gentle heat will melt and release the fragrance.

What oils work best?

Any pure essential oil. Heavier oils like sandalwood and patchouli linger longer. Citrus oils are brighter but dissipate more quickly.

How do I clean it?

Allow the dish to cool completely after use. Wipe with a damp cloth to remove oil residue. Avoid submerging in water, which can affect the unglazed base.
